✨Tip Number 1
Network like a pro! Connect with local builders, contractors, and homeowners. Attend trade shows or community events to showcase your skills and make those valuable connections that can lead to job opportunities.
✨Tip Number 2
Show off your work! Create a portfolio of your best tiling projects. Use social media platforms to share before-and-after photos, and don’t forget to ask satisfied clients for reviews. This will help you stand out when homeowners are looking for reliable tradespeople.
✨Tip Number 3
Stay flexible and open-minded! Be willing to take on different types of tiling jobs, even if they’re outside your usual scope. This not only broadens your skill set but also increases your chances of landing more gigs.
